PostPosted: Sat Sep 10, 2016 6:45 pm    Post subject: Checked trail camera today... bull elk are in! Reply with quote

I drew a Limited Entry bull elk tag, hunt starts on the 26th of this month, so 2.5ish weeks from now. We've had a ton of cow elk in the area all summer but with the rutt just starting up, the bulls come-a-call'n. Swapped my camera today and dropped off a cache of hunting gear I'll use during the hunt.

Actually saw the 3 bulls in person as they were moving up the ridge. When I got home and looked over the video card, I saw some fun videos of their morning action.

Getting really excited about this. Its a Muzzleloader season, so if I can get within about 150-160 yards this is a done deal. Crank up the volume for the 2nd movie, I didnt realize when I bought the camera it has a microphone, adds a whole new dimension to watching the videos.

PostPosted: Sat Sep 10, 2016 8:39 pm    Post subject: Re: Checked trail camera today... bull elk are in! Reply with quote

Elk are extremely vocal. You can hear them for miles during the rut. Cows and calves make alot of squeaky sounds and chirps as well. Very unique and big critters. I am the only person with permission to hunt this ground this year. Hopefully Noone trespasses which does happen sometimes.

TRBLSHTR wrote:
Elvis wrote:
...real tiger country where they live.
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^What does this mean in kiwi?Never heard of this expression before! wtf

Similar to what we say out here in Oz Troubles. When I was in the Army we would say "in dinosaur country". Indicates the hard to get into country, usually really rough, nasty big hills (mountains in NZ), thick scrub and bush, nasty country that few ever venture into because it is simply too difficult to travel or see anything, let alone hunt.

PostPosted: Sun Sep 11, 2016 8:26 pm    Post subject: Re: Checked trail camera today... bull elk are in! Reply with quote

Ok so its a Stealthcam G42 "No Glo".

www.ebay.com/itm/36131...EBIDX%3AIT

These cameras have undetectable IR lighting for night pictures / video. For the most part its very impressive.

In my application however there is a small tree just ahead of the camera that bounces light back, so it adjusts the exposure based on the light reflected from that tree and not the things behind it. If I were to cut down that tree, the overall image would be much brighter.

But, as is, this is night vision:
